[box_dark]Using Energy Star appliances[/box_dark]

All the new age and modern home appliances- right from your air conditioner to refrigerator and microwaves come with an energy ratings which helps you identify the more energy efficient product. A high energy star rating can help save your electricity by up to 30%. Replace the old appliances as they consumer more power. The cost incurred in the purchase of the new ones will eventually pay off in the terms of reduced power bills. Also property upgrade in terms of use of smarter appliances such as tank less water heaters that heat water on demand unlike the traditional ones that store and heat water can be executed.

Cleaning agents and products also present a threat to the environment as many of them can have a high non biodegradable content which ultimately becomes harmful for the environment. To avoid this, try and use the cleaning agents which have bio degradable constituents in their makeup. A lot of such agents can be dished straight from the kitchen of the household. Use of white vinegar, lemon juice, baking soda and borax can prove useful and convenient. However, these products have their own shortcomings as they cannot be used on all surfaces.

[box_dark]Use of solar electricity to power your house[/box_dark]

The generally unused area of terrace can be put into use by installing solar cells that trap the energy sunlight and convert into usable power. A very convenient and cost effective method of eco friendly power generation, it taps the never ending resources of sun for everyday needs and thus helps the cause f depleting mineral resources in a positive way. The cost of installing the solar cells can be met in a few years through the money saved in paying off the electricity bills. [box_dark] Eco friendly landscaping[/box_dark]

Try and improve your landscape to include as much greenery as possible. Plan a site that will require less fertilizer and water. Do a complete research about the plants that will require less water and fertilizer. It is very important to keep in mind the size of site and the size of plant when fully grown. Enough breathing space is required so that the growth of one plant is not overshadowed by the one which has a faster growth spurt.
